How to stop 'Zeus: Using license key, Using license key' alerts?

Hi,

I have set alerting to email for 'Critical Problem Occured' and 'Critical Problem Resolved' and to just log everything else. However every day I get emails like this


Stingray Traffic Manager Virtual Appliance Alert messages from x.x.x.x.



All alert messages (oldest first):


----------------------------------------------------------------------------


#1 Jan 27 17:29:03: INFO  License Key 'xxxxx'


                    Using license key



#2 Jan 27 17:29:03: INFO  License Key 'xxxxx'


                    Using license key


----------------------------------------------------------------------------



This message was sent by the following Alert mapping:


   Critical Problem Resolved -> E-Mail


This is annoying as we want to direct critical emails to a on call account but this is clearly not a critical issue. Is there anyway to flag these messages as being not critical?

Re: How to stop 'Zeus: Using license key, Using license key' alerts?

The "Using license key"  is part of the Critical Problem Resolved (Built-in Event Type) event. You cannot modify the built-in Event Types, but you can make a copy that can be edited, or you can create new Event Types from scratch.

  1. Navigate to "Critical Problem Resolved (Built-in Event Type)"
  2. The bottom of the page in the "Make a Copy of this Built-in Event Type" section, allows you to save the built in monitor with a new name. Once the monitor has been copied, you will now have the option to edit the selections.
  3. Remove the check under  "License Keys > Information Messages > usinglicense: Using license key"Use license key.JPG.jpg
  4. Under Apply changes, click "Update" to save the event type.
  5. Configure your alert mappings to use the created custom event type.Alert Mapping.JPG.jpg
  6. As you can see from my screen snip, don't forget to click "Update" to save.
